[发明专利]配合智能合约应用的中心化预言机、信息输出方法及系统有效
| 申请号: | 201910613941.5 | 申请日: | 2019-07-09 |
| 公开(公告)号: | CN110335151B | 公开(公告)日: | 2022-12-20 |
| 发明(设计)人: | 郭小川 | 申请(专利权)人: | 郭小川 |
| 主分类号: | G06Q40/04 | 分类号: | G06Q40/04 |
| 代理公司: | 北京天方智力知识产权代理事务所(普通合伙) 11719 | 代理人: | 贾耀梅 |
| 地址: | 101300 北*** | 国省代码: | 北京;11 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 配合 智能 合约 应用 中心 预言 信息 输出 方法 系统 | ||
本发明提供了一种配合智能合约应用的中心化预言机、信息输出方法及系统,其中方法包括:获取外部信息采集源的信息;获取预设比对规则,利用预设比对规则对外部信息采集源的信息进行比对,得到筛选信息;获取智能合约应用对应的信息格式,将筛选信息进行格式化重构处理,得到格式化信息;获取预言机私钥,利用预言机私钥对格式化信息进行加密得到第一加密信息;获取智能合约应用的公钥,利用公钥对第一加密信息进行加密得到第二加密信息;输出第二加密信息至智能合约应用。具有如下优点:1、数据的来源安全可靠;2、数据的准确性较高;3、数据提供的效率较高;4、适用于更多的场景。
技术领域
本发明涉及预言机技术领域,尤其涉及一种配合智能合约应用的中心化预言机、信息输出方法及系统。
背景技术
现有技术中,去中心化的预言机主要有几个缺点:
1)信息的来源渠道多且杂:
a. 单一预言机(单一模型):对于交易结构简单或资产规模较小的情况,一般使用单一预言机。单一的预言机在采集的信息的时候,往往面临信息的来源的渠道单一、信息面窄、信息的更新速度和信息准确性不够,造成其采集的信息的在真实性、准确性和实效性很难得到保证;
b. 预言机网络(多重模型):对于结构复杂或者体量巨大的资产或交易,对信息的要求更高,这个时候需要多台预言机即预言机网络来共同协作。多台预言机提供的信息往往来源不一、真实性和信息质量参差不齐,需要后期人为(矿工投票)对信息作出判断。
2)信息的筛选机制存在漏洞:去中心化的预言机为了保证公平与公正,往往采用矿工投票机制来决定最终使用的信息,这样容易造成3个可能的后果:a. 在预言机提供的信息样本来源和信息数量有限的情况下,容易受到攻击,导致信息被篡改,从而导致信息的失真;b. 矿工面对信息来源和更新速度不一等情况下,投票结果可能出现误差;c.矿工的节点数量较少,容易受到人为操控,影响投票结果的真实性。
3)结果存在偏差:预言机是一个带来许多好处的系统,但是由于在信息的源头和信息的筛选上都存在制度性漏洞,对于可信任源的集会产生干扰。预言机的问题为第三方预言机和不信任的智能合约执行之间的冲突,造成经济损失。
发明内容
本发明旨在提供一种克服上述问题或者至少部分地解决上述问题的配合智能合约应用的中心化预言机、信息输出方法及系统。
为达到上述目的,本发明的技术方案具体是这样实现的:
本发明的一个方面提供了一种配合智能合约应用的中心化预言机信息输出方法,包括:获取外部信息采集源的信息;获取预设比对规则,利用预设比对规则对外部信息采集源的信息进行比对,得到筛选信息;获取智能合约应用对应的信息格式,将筛选信息进行格式化重构处理,得到格式化信息;获取预言机私钥,利用预言机私钥对格式化信息进行加密得到第一加密信息;获取智能合约应用的公钥,利用公钥对第一加密信息进行加密得到第二加密信息;输出第二加密信息至智能合约应用。
其中,获取外部信息采集源的信息包括以下至少之一:通过人工输入获取外部信息采集源的信息;通过机器抓取外部信息采集源的信息;通过API获取外部信息采集源的信息。
其中,获取预设比对规则,利用预设比对规则对外部信息采集源的信息进行比对,得到筛选信息包括:获取外部信息采集源的信息的类型,确定与类型对应的比对规则;利用与类型对应的比对规则对外部信息采集源的信息进行交叉比对,根据预设原则对外部信息采集源的信息进行筛选,得到筛选信息。
其中,预设原则包括以下至少之一:可靠性原则、完整性原则、实时性原则、准确性原则、易用性原则和计划性原则。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于郭小川,未经郭小川许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910613941.5/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种交易系统平台服务终端的主处理系统
- 下一篇:基于标签组合的股市分析方法





